Kovackova enters this ITF W50 Prague clay-court matchup as the younger, higher-profile prospect with a career-high WTA singles ranking near 469 and strong junior results including a 2026 French Open semifinal. The 16-year-old Czech has posted an impressive 19-2 doubles record this season alongside solid singles progress, giving her an edge in consistency and experience against fellow home-country player Zoldakova. The 18-year-old Zoldakova sits around No. 683 and recently dropped a straight-sets loss in the same Prague event, though both players benefit from local familiarity on the surface. Recent form, age-related development trajectories, and head-to-head junior history shape trader views on this round-of-16 encounter.
